Porous type single – barrel pellet injector is a pneumatic gas gun for injection frozen hydrogen or deuterium pellets into plasma. The pellet formation time is reduced from 3-5 minutes in a routine pipe-gun injector to a few seconds due to a new technique using a porous sleeve. A pre-frozen solid fuel is melted inside the porous unit by means of a heat pulse of a propellant gas moving through an injector barrel and after that the liquid is re-frozen in the barrel. This technique provides a continuous steady-state pellet formation and injection of an unlimited amount of pellets. Cryogenic system is based on a helium flowing cryostat.
